Yad Eliezer partners with wedding halls to keep expenses at a minimum through highly subsidized food and service costs. Over 15,000 weddings have been sponsored to date. Yad Eliezer’s simple but elegant weddings welcome up to four hundred dinner guests and even larger groups for reception and dancing. No bride and groom in Israel need be downcast by poverty.
Yad Eliezer’s popular Gitty Perkowski Adopt-a-Wedding Program allows Jewish couples around the worto share their happy occasion with a poor couple in Israel.

The Almanos Fund helps widows in need, who still have children at home, with costs ranging from daily living expenses to medical treatments and weddings for their kids. Help us alleviate some of their pain by lightening some of their burden.
